Subject: [PATCH] IB/i40iw: Fix error code in i40iw_create_cq()

We accidentally forgot to set the error code if ib_copy_from_udata()
fails.  It means we return ERR_PTR(0) which is NULL and results in a
NULL dereference in the callers.

Fixes: d37498417947 ("i40iw: add files for iwarp interface")
Signed-off-by: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com>

diff --git a/drivers/infiniband/hw/i40iw/i40iw_verbs.c b/drivers/infiniband/hw/i40iw/i40iw_verbs.c
index 4dbe61ec7a77..91f1631ff32d 100644
--- a/drivers/infiniband/hw/i40iw/i40iw_verbs.c
+++ b/drivers/infiniband/hw/i40iw/i40iw_verbs.c
@@ -1161,8 +1161,10 @@ static struct ib_cq *i40iw_create_cq(struct ib_device *ibdev,
 		memset(&req, 0, sizeof(req));
 		iwcq->user_mode = true;
 		ucontext = to_ucontext(context);
-		if (ib_copy_from_udata(&req, udata, sizeof(struct i40iw_create_cq_req)))
+		if (ib_copy_from_udata(&req, udata, sizeof(struct i40iw_create_cq_req))) {
+			err_code = -EFAULT;
 			goto cq_free_resources;
+		}
 
 		spin_lock_irqsave(&ucontext->cq_reg_mem_list_lock, flags);
 		iwpbl = i40iw_get_pbl((unsigned long)req.user_cq_buffer,
